Output e618bf4bb752e40b222ac1898fc154367b0bdddf6ea2df3adccd86df74211e71:0

value
585485
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80305ea89b3b29dee5dd8c58e6b7511d7c4ca9e9 OP_EQUAL
address
3DNpMtTAwKJZtNafxJpdftL4bs8LFde294
transaction
e618bf4bb752e40b222ac1898fc154367b0bdddf6ea2df3adccd86df74211e71
spent
true